nvidia3dvision wrote:The actual shadows look great rendered in 3D. Its just the lightmap shadows that cause a problem (on certain maps) when you turn the depth up. Ive currently got the depth turned down but ive tweaked the convergence to make things appear to come out of the screen a little. Id much rather be able to crank the depth up higher though. Its cool because when you look down a street you actually feel like your looking down a street. LoL hard to explain.
Another problem with the turning the depth setting up is the gun gets a horrible shadow around and the scope doesnt line up properly. The only gun rendered in 3d is the pistol and you can cranked the depth right up and the sights work awesome.Vanilla BF2 has this same problem except for on the pistol and the g3 rifle which have apparently been rendered in a way thats compatible with 3d. By achieving my 3D effect using the convergence setting instead of the depth setting ive managed to get all the crosshairs to line up but I just wish there was something I could do to increase the depth.
